About Rome Urbe Airport

Rome Urbe Airport (LIRU) is a regional airport serving commercial and general aviation located in Rome, IT. The facility operates at an elevation of 55 feet above sea level and primarily serves regional commercial flights and general aviation.

The facility features 1 runway (16/34) with ASP surface . Weather services provide regular METAR reports and TAF forecasts to ensure safe flight operations in all conditions.
